On Wed, Apr 23, 2008 at 10:10:31PM +0200, Anselm Strauss wrote:
> Hi,
> 
> is there an easy way to find the port that will install me a specific file? 
> So far, I only found the following:
> 
> # find /usr/ports -name pkg-plist | xargs -I {} grep -H 'bin/wish' {}

That's the right way to do it, but have a look at portsearch from
ports.
